After a bewildering rookie campaign, Markelle Fultz and company are set for a breakout season. Here are a few goals for the Philadelphia 76ers guard in 2018-19.

Markelle Fultz is getting ready for a huge 2018-19 season, in a pivotal year for him and the Philadelphia 76ers. The former No. 1 overall pick in the 2017 NBA Draft has moved on from a frustrating rookie year, and is now looking toward the future.

Fultz spent the majority of his summer working closely with trainer and shooting coach Drew Hanlen, who has also aided in polishing the shooting motions of Joel Embiid and other notable players around the league.

While Fultz’s workouts have remained as hush-hush as possible, reports speculate that he is on his way to becoming the star-studded piece that the Sixers had originally intended.

In just 14 regular season games, he averaged 7.1 points, 3.8 assists, and 3.1 rebounds in 18 minutes per game, which is somewhat respectable considering the minimal usage he had to overcome.

Taking all of this into consideration, here are three goals for the 20-year-old combo guard in 2018-19.
